(710 mL) Nature"s Way EFAGold is the highest quality Flax seed oil - guaranteed to contain alpha-linolenic acid (ALA) and Flax Lignans from non-GMO seeds. ALA is an important Omega-3 essential fatty acid which must be obtained in your everyday diet. Flax Lignans are phytonutrients found in unrefined grains, legumes, certain vegetables and seeds. Flax is the richest source providing 70-800 times more lignans than most other plant sources. Nature"s Way rich tasting oil is organic, cold pressed, nitrogen flushed, unrefined, hexane free and has zero trans fat. A family crisis and an herbal renaissance.Nature"s Way originated from a circumstance everyone can understand?a family"s desperate need to overcome a personal health crisis. Back in the late 1960s, Tom Murdock, the founder of what is now Nature"s Way, needed a solution to help his gravely ill wife. After trying conventional medicine without success, Tom and his wife turned to the traditional Native American knowledge of "medicinal plants" growing in the Arizona desert. As a result, she recovered and lived an additional 25 years. Tom Murdock"s pioneering spirit did more than save a life?it led to the renaissance of herbal medicine in America. As word spread about his wife"s recovery, Tom set out to find other healthy treasures growing in the Arizona desert. By 1969, Tom and his family had eight new herbal remedies to share with others and thus began the legacy of Nature"s Way.
